Specifications
Series: Military, MIL-R-10509/3, RN70
Packaging: Bulk 
Part Status: Active
Resistance: 56.2 kOhms
Tolerance: ±1%
Power (Watts): 0.75W, 3/4W
Composition: Metal Film
Features: Flame Retardant Coating, Military, Moisture Resistant, Safety
Temperature Coefficient: ±100ppm/°C
Operating Temperature: -65°C ~ 175°C
Package / Case: Axial
Supplier Device Package: Axial
Size / Dimension: 0.180" Dia x 0.562" L (4.57mm x 14.27mm)
